All of Campbell's spoonerism routines borrowed heavily from comedy routines performed by Colonel Stoopnagle on the radio show Stoopnagle and Budd in the 1930s. A spoonerism is a speech phenomenon in which the initial parts of a group of words that commonly go together are transposed (or swapped or mixed up). Campbell studied art at Mars Hill College in Mars Hill, North Carolina, after which he began a radio career at WNOX in Knoxville.
